as for z's - quite a few guys are running upper 13.7-9's stock. some mags show 14.1-3 but MT recently did 13.77 stock. as with every other car - it's all in the driver, and getting used to your car!

btw - there's no "drag race" difference between a track z or a base z or any in between. all will run the same time (touring with auto excluded).
